@guitarsid7 жыл бұрын
I would mention of the difference created by a slotted vs the solid headstocks. This is a significant difference for replacing strings, but more importantly, the slotted geometry creates more angle of the string going across the nut, resulting in firmer pressure on the nut, which contributes to sound. Another thing that contributes a difference in sound is the location of the bridge due to the 12 vs 14 fret neck joint. The 12 fret neck places the bridge more in the middle of the soundboard, which many believe is a better location for the sound.

@PotPoet3 жыл бұрын
The OOO-15SM sounds more full of harmonics and it has a slight edge on sound volume as well. The bridge placement is more responsive. The 12 fret string tension is less than the string tension on a 14 fret guitar. This lower tension makes bending a note on a string a LOT easier and it improves the general ease of playability. High notes on a 12 fret have more lower note harmonics and sound more sweet and full as a result (more thick wooden sound and less thin metallic sound). The slotted headstock looks great and it provides better string tension on the nut and it hides the ends of the guitar strings. The 12 fret version is best IMHO.

@russellcook54903 жыл бұрын
This is a common problem until you get your grip on your pick better (a thicker pick give more control and won’t get hung up once your technique improves) - I had been playing for many years and had this problem until recently sitting down with a teacher who helped me get my hand and arm mechanics worked out. A couple of the main things that helped me - when you grip the pick, put the bone of you thumb that you can feel under your first joint right in the middle of the pick - don’t put your thumb pad in the middle of the pick where your thumb knuckle has to bend to hold it - your thumb should be straight and fully extended. This helps you to be more consistent in your attack because your thumb joint won’t move around and change the pick attack angle. The second big thing is to make sure your upstrokes come away from the guitar - this is called escape (not getting hung up on the strings). There are quite a few vids about pick escape on KZbin - check a few out and do some drills, this will definitely help.
